Dna methylation is a biological process by which methyl groups are added to the dna molecule. Methylation can change the activity of a dna segment without changing the sequence. In plants domains rearranged methyltransferase 2 drm2 preferentially mediates chh h c t or a methylation a substrate specificity distinct from that of mammalian dna methyltransferases.
